You can lol, but the bottom line is we try to manage a network that doesn't run out of capacity every 2 months. That's what it costs to do so. We could also try to cross subsidise products to below cost, but you land up with a major problem when those subsidies start running dry and you've now made a promise to thousands of users...

I do not download 24/7 but want to download during business hours the occasional time. 99 % sure I'm signing up with CW Home capped 1 June just looks like there support is top notch. I do have a general question though. Can CW put a percentage on how much this happens in there faq, can understand if not. " Home capped is offered as an unshaped service by default, however general network management may result in peer to peer and NNTP protocol speeds being affected during business hours, to ensure that business account holders obtain priority access to the bandwidth they are paying for."

Thanks in advance
